Kuromon Market Hours

Quick answer

Kuromon Market hours are 9:00–18:00 every day of the week, including weekends and most national holidays. The market charges no entrance fee. While the arcades remain accessible throughout this window, individual vendor schedules vary significantly—fresh seafood stalls and produce vendors concentrate their energy in the morning and early afternoon, with many beginning to pack up by 15:00 or 16:00, well before the official close.

Osaka's 190-meter covered arcade opens its gates at the same hour regardless of season or day of the week, a reliability that has made Kuromon Ichiba a dependable provisioning stop for the city's restaurant chefs since the Meiji era. The market earned its name—"Black Gate Market"—from a temple gate that once stood at its entrance, and that historical anchor point still defines the northern end where foot traffic is heaviest. The Kuromon market hours guide reveals a two-tiered reality. The arcade's structural hours provide the frame, but the 150 vendors operating inside set their own rhythms based on product type and customer flow. Seafood merchants arrive before dawn to receive shipments from Osaka's wholesale auctions, and their stalls hit full display by 9:00 when the gates open. Sushi counters, grilled scallop vendors, and the famous Kuroi-mon Maguro tuna specialists see their peak between 9:00 and 13:00, when both local shoppers and early visitors move through in steady waves. Produce stalls and dry goods shops maintain steadier afternoon hours, but even they begin closing procedures once foot traffic thins after 15:00. The best arrival window of 9:00–14:00 aligns with this vendor energy curve. Morning inventory is fullest, chefs are still shopping for evening service, and the atmosphere carries the transactional intensity that defines a working market rather than a tourist corridor. The street runs west to east with the main entrance at 2-4-1 Nipponbashi in Chuo-ku, five minutes on foot from Nippombashi Station on the Kintetsu and Sakaisuji lines. The market's structure is linear—one covered arcade with perpendicular side lanes—so navigation is straightforward even during crowded midday hours. Late afternoon presents a different market. Stalls that specialize in grab-and-go seafood snacks and grilled items start shuttering by 16:00, and by 17:00 the energy has shifted from commerce to cleanup. The official 18:00 close is accurate for the arcade's physical gates, but product selection and vendor availability drop sharply in the final two hours. If your visit centers on sampling fresh uni, toro, or grilled king crab, the morning and early afternoon are non-negotiable. For packaged goods, tea, and kitchenware, the schedule is more forgiving, though even specialty shops prefer to close once the main food vendors have packed up.

Best Time to Visit Kuromon Market Hours for Peak Freshness

The best arrival window for Kuromon Ichiba Market is 09:00–14:00, which ensures you experience peak freshness and the full market atmosphere before most shops begin closing in the late afternoon. Visiting during these hours allows you to navigate the stalls while inventory is at its highest.

Weekday mornings

Moderate crowd levels

Stalls are fully stocked and streets are easier to navigate before the lunch rush begins at 11:30.

April and October

High visitor volume

Mild temperatures (15–22°C)

These months align with pleasant weather, though the market experiences heavier foot traffic from international tourists.

Late afternoon

Decreasing crowds

Many vendors begin closing their stalls as supplies run low, reducing the variety of available food options.

Verdict: For the most consistent experience, aim to arrive between 09:00 and 11:00 on any weekday during the shoulder seasons of April or October.

How to Reach Kuromon Market During Opening Hours

Kuromon Ichiba Market is located at 2-4-1 Nipponbashi, Chuo-ku, Osaka, 542-0073, Japan. The most efficient way to reach the market is via the Osaka Metro lines serving the Nipponbashi area.

Metro 5 min walk

Sennichimae Line or Sakaisuji Line to Nipponbashi Station

Train 5 min walk

Kintetsu-Nara Line to Kintetsu-Nipponbashi Station

On foot 10-15 min walk

From Namba Station (Nankai/JR/Hanshin)

Exit Nipponbashi Station via Exit 10 for the shortest walk to the main market entrance. Arriving between 09:00 and 14:00 ensures you can navigate the lanes comfortably before afternoon closures begin.

Dining During Kuromon Market Hours

Kuromon Ichiba Market offers a wide variety of fresh seafood, wagyu beef, and seasonal snacks directly at the stalls. For those seeking a quieter experience away from the central market bustle, numerous small eateries are located in the side streets surrounding the Nipponbashi area.

Kuromon Sanpei

€€

market

Located within the main market arcade, this venue specializes in fresh sashimi, sushi platters, and grilled seafood.

Fugu Masamune

€€€

restaurant

Situated along the main thoroughfare, this establishment focuses on various pufferfish preparations for those interested in local specialties.

Kuromon Nakagawa

market

This grocery-focused venue is found near the market entrance and offers high-quality produce and prepared bento boxes for a casual meal.

Sennichimae Doguyasuji Shopping Street

street

A short walk from the market, this street contains various small vendors and affordable eateries offering takoyaki and okonomiyaki.
